McDowell says proposal closes loophole exposed by Mayorkas, Biden

  • McDowell's legislation, the Preventing the Abuse of Immigration Parole Act, aims to close a mass parole loophole abused by Secretary Alejandro Mayorkas, who granted parole to over 2.8 million aliens.
  • The legislation limits parole for nationals from certain countries and sets a cap of 3,000 parolees per fiscal year starting in 2029 as part of its provisions.
  • Conservative lawmakers have cosponsored the bill, which aims to prevent future immigration issues similar to those during the Biden Administration.
  • Statements from NumbersUSA highlight the Biden Administration's misuse of parole authority, contributing to a severe border crisis.

McDowell says proposal closes loophole exposed by Mayorkas, Biden

(The Center Square) – Closing a loophole he says was exposed by former Homeland Security Secretary Alejandro Mayorkas and President Joe Biden, a freshman congressman from North Carolina on Wednesday filed a proposal in the House of Representatives.
